Rugged, reliable Raman analyzer ensuring 24/7 process and quality monitoring.

Measuring principle

Raman spectroscopy

Laser wavelength

Base model: 532 nm, 785 nm, 1000 nm
Hybrid: 785 nm

Spectral coverage

Base Model:
150-4350 cm-1 (532 nm)
150-3425 cm-1 (785 nm)
200-2400 cm-1 (1000 nm)
Hybrid: 175-1890 cm-1 (785 nm)

Spectral resolution

Base model (average):
5 cm-1 (532 nm)
4 cm-1 (785 nm)
5 cm-1 (1000 nm)
Hybrid:
4 cm-1 (785 nm) average

Channels

Base model:
Up to four channels
Hybrid:
Up to two channels

Temperature

Base model:
Operating: 5 to 35 В°C (532 nm, 785 nm); 5 to 30 В°C (1000 nm)
Storage: -15 to 50 В°C
Hybrid:
Operating: 5 to 35 В°C
Storage: -15 to 50 В°C
Enclosure configuration:
Operating: 5 to 50 В°C (all wavelengths)
Storage: -15 to 50 В°C

Relative humidity

20-80% RH, non-condensing

Input voltage

Base model and Hybrid:
100-240 V, 50-60 Hz, В±10%
Enclosure configuration:
115 V В±10%, 60 Hz -OR-
230 V В±10%, 50/60 Hz

Power consumption (W)

Base model and Hybrid:
400 (max)
250 (typical start-up)
120 (typical running)
Enclosure configuration:
1560 (max)
1560 (typical start-up)
750 (typical running)

Warm up time (minutes)

Base model and Hybrid:
120
Enclosure configuration:
240

Unit dimensions (width x height x depth in mm)

Base model and Hybrid:
483 x 267 x 556
Enclosure configuration:
1175 x 1480 x 826 (with optional trolley)

Weight (kg)

Base model and Hybrid:
28.5
Enclosure configuration:
185.5 (with optional trolley)

Sampling probe compatibility

Base model and enclosure configuration:
Raman Rxn-10 (with accessory optics), Rxn-40, Rxn-41, Rxn-45, Rxn-46
Hybrid:
Channel 1 - Raman Rxn-20 (with accessory optics)
Channel 2 - Raman Rxn-10 (with accessory optics), Rxn-40, Rxn-41, Rxn-45, Rxn-46

Automation interface

OPC
Modbus
HTTPS
(contact us for other options)

Installation options

Base model and Hybrid:
19-inch rack package
Enclosure configuration:
NEMA 4X enclosure; wall-mountable, moblile trolley, or fixed stand

Hazardous area certifications

Base model and Hybrid:
ATEX, CSA, IECEx
Enclosure configuration:
Call support for options
